Haiti - Economy : Inauguration of a single window at SONAPI

This week, the Ministry of Trade and Industry (MCI), together with the Directorate General of Taxes (DGI), proceeded to the National Company of Industrial Parks (SONAPI), to the official inauguration of a single window (physical) of MCI in order to facilitate business in Haiti.

This one-stop shop will facilitate business facilitation, a priority goal for the Government in its quest for investment, growth and jobs. It is also an important step in the long road, already underway, to improve the indicator "Doing Business in Haiti" https://www.haitilibre.com/en/news-22606-haiti-economy-doing-business-2018-in-business-haiti-stagnates-and-remains-misclassified.html by creating better conditions for the creation and development of new businesses.

From now on, with this new one-stop shop, the Haitian entrepreneur and investors will no longer have to go back and forth between the DGI and the MCI for: issuing a license; the allocation of the tax roll number; the payment of the operating fee; the delivery of the final tax return; the certificate of tax fulfillment (Quitus); the granting of the Professional Identity Card (CIP); the sale of the mobile stamp; the payment of the publication fee to Le Moniteur newspaper; the payment of the stamp duty; the payment of the license fee among others ...
